Yes, there are studies that show no difference between using and not using gloves. But that assumes the workers clean their hands after handling non-food items and duties. If they do not change the gloves, same problem. So it is more a case that gloves are sometimes used to maintain the appearance of sanitary practices, than any necessity to use them. A restuarant that maintains sanitary procedures will be good whether or not they use gloves. One that does not will do any better with gloves.
